How do you dead head petunias?

Answer #1

Dead heading any flower is simply pinching (or cutting) off the dead flower once it has faded from it’s bloom. A dead flower that is left on the bush and is developing seeds, sends a chemical signal through out the plant which lets the plant know that seed production is in full swing, and the plant doesn’t have to keep producing flowers. Most gardeners WANT the flowers (not the seeds) so dead heading prolongs the blooming season.
